There are 6 golf courses in Sanford, North Carolina and 1 is a municipal course. There are also another 5 golf courses within 20 miles of Sanford, including 5 public, 0 municipal and 0 private courses. The oldest course in the Sanford area is the Sanford Municipal Golf Course which was designed by Donald J. Ross, ASGCA/Bobby Powell/(R) Robins and Assoc. and opened in 1934. The longest course is Anderson Creek Club, which is 7,180 yards. Carolina Lakes Golf Club is rated the best course near Sanford. The following courses have won various awards: Tobacco Road Golf Club.
